Really commonly, a single joke or the request for an enchanting experience will certainly not be thought about harassment by the courts (although there are exceptions). Instead, the habits should be shown to be severe sufficient $or pervasive adequate (including several events )that the habits influenced an individual's work. Offending conduct might consist of, yet is not restricted to, offensive jokes, slurs, epithets or name calls, physical attacks or dangers, scare tactics, ridicule or mockery, insults or put-downs, offensive things or pictures, and interference with job efficiency. After a situation is submitted, both sides have a window of time to seek and obtain details necessary to sustain their claims/defenses before test. This is one area where a customer might have useful understandings right into appropriate records and witnesses. During this phase, we will certainly Subpoena and depose witnesses, and seek papers and information from Protection. At deposition, however, the parties in a lawsuit can question and get testimony from witnesses under oath before test.

After a record of sexual harassment, the employer is in charge of securing the worker from extra unwanted sexual advances and safeguarding the employee from retaliation for having actually complained. They are additionally in charge of discovering ways to fit the worker, within reason. For instance, if your boss has sexually bothered you, in charge requires to be counseled or disciplined for doing so. Often, we see the employee being transferred to a work they don't wish to do-- and that is revenge.
